New Stuff

[27/01/2009 @ 21:52 | drums ]

Soundcaster SplashYes dear people, it's that time again: time to replace some old and try out something new. As splashes tend to do, mine cracked after a long period of good use, so I wanted to replace it with exactly the same type (being a 10" Meinl Soundcaster Custom), as it proved to play nice and sound good.

Generation-X Filter ChinaThen my little stack of old splashes also needed replacing. During recordings I felt that the sound is a bit too dry and snappy and over all too soft, compared to my other cymbals. As I always was a sucker for china like noisy metal thingies, I decided to try out a 10" Meinl Generation-X Filter China. I'll be receiving them in a couple of days and I'm dying to check out how they will work out in the rehearsal room! (more…)
